The Legal Process of Obtaining a Driving License in Poland
The formal process to acquire a driving license in Poland includes numerous actions:
- Enroll in a Driving School: Candidates need to register for a driving school recognized by the Polish government.
- Total Theoretical and Practical Training: Training sessions cover both theoretical knowledge (road rules, traffic signs) and useful driving abilities.
- Pass the Health Examination: To ensure driver safety, candidates should pass a medical exam verifying their physical fitness to drive.
- Pass the Theory Exam: Following training, candidates should pass a theoretical test that evaluates their knowledge of traffic guidelines.
- Pass the Practical Exam: This involves actual driving under the guidance of an examiner to show competency in handling a lorry.
- Receive the Driving License: Upon passing both exams, prospects can officially obtain their driving license.
